What is ADHD?
ADHD is a neurodevelopmental disorder identified by symptoms such as inattentiveness, hyperactivity, and impulsivity. The symptom of these symptoms varies substantially amongst adults compared to kids. In adults, ADHD may provide as:
- Difficulty in organizing tasks
- Trouble focusing on jobs at hand
- Procrastination
- Spontaneous decision-making
- Restlessness
- Low aggravation tolerance
Recognizing and understanding these symptoms is vital for adults who presume they may have ADHD.

How Online ADHD Tests Work
Online ADHD tests generally utilize a set of predefined questions that check out various aspects of an individual's day-to-day behavior. The structure frequently includes self-reported symptoms based upon established criteria from the DSM-5 (Diagnostic and Statistical Manual of Mental Disorders, Fifth Edition).
Typical Features of Online ADHD Tests
| Function | Description |
|---|---|
| Format | Normally multiple-choice or Likert scale (1-5 rating) |
| Length | Generally 10-30 questions |
| Result Interpretation | Immediate feedback, often with ideas for additional action |
| Confidentiality | Most trusted sites ensure user information security |
Sample Question Structure
Here are the typical classifications of concerns you may experience:
Inattention:
- Do you typically discover it tough to concentrate on jobs?
- Do you regularly make reckless mistakes?
Impulsivity:
- Do you frequently interrupt others in conversations?
- Do you struggle to wait for your turn?
Hyperactivity:
- Do you feel restless or fidgety?
- Do you often discover it tough to sit still?
Upon completing the test, users receive a rating showing the probability of having actually ADHD, accompanied by guidance on seeking an official assessment if required.

Prospective Limitations of Online Tests
While online ADHD tests can be useful as preliminary screening tools, they likewise have constraints:
- Not a Substitute for Diagnosis: These tests can't definitively detect ADHD; a professional assessment is essential.
- Varied Accuracy: The quality and credibility of online tests can differ substantially. Not all tests are based on sound psychological concepts.
- Overdiagnosis Risk: Some people might misinterpret their outcomes, presuming they have ADHD without proper assessment.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
1. Can I identify myself with ADHD utilizing an online test?
No, online tests must not be used as definitive diagnostic tools. They can highlight possible symptoms, however a licensed professional need to perform a formal diagnosis.
2. Are online ADHD tests reliable?
The dependability of online ADHD tests differs. It is essential to select tests that are based on confirmed techniques or produced by reputable companies.
3. What should I do if I think I have ADHD?
If an online test suggests the possibility of ADHD, the next action is to speak with a doctor for a detailed evaluation.
4. How long do online ADHD tests take?
The majority of tests take between 5 and 15 minutes, depending on the variety of concerns and the depth of assessment.
5. Are there costs related to online ADHD tests?
Many online tests are free, however some may charge a charge for additional support services or in-depth reports.
